A Message to Agencies:
United Way of Central Ohio takes seriously its role in contributing to our community's efforts to be prepared to respond in the face of both isolated emergencies that can occur each day as well as large-scale disasters that can overwhelm our community's capabilities to respond over extended periods of time. 2012 marks the second year of the COOP initiative that will help expand planning and preparedness potential among critical human service agencies within our community.
We invite agencies to partner with United Way, Contingency Planners of Ohio, and HandsOn Central Ohio by participating in the Continuity of Operations Planning Initiative in 2012. This planning and capacity building opportunity will allow agencies to identify their organizational capabilities and limitations, and develop a comprehensive plan to ensure uninterrupted delivery of critical services to your clients when an emergency occurs.
